Misua Soup (Mianxian Hu)

Présentation

Mianxian hu is a smooth, thickened soup of ultra-fine wheat noodles bound with sweet-potato starch in a seafood broth.

Origine

Said to have originated in Quanzhou, it grew from a coastal southern-Fujian home dish pairing fine noodles with seafood into a celebrated street breakfast.

Comment le déguster

A bowl of the plain soup is dressed to taste with pork intestine, marinated pork, oysters or braised egg, often eaten with a fried dough stick at breakfast or as a late-night snack.

Caractéristique

A fresh, un-greasy broth in which the noodles dissolve into a velvety porridge yet stay individually distinct marks a properly made bowl.
